# viburnum

> English word · Noun · IPA /vɪˈbɜː(ɹ)nəm/ · frequency rank #91,123

## Definitions
1. Any of many shrubs and trees, of the genus Viburnum, native to the Northern Hemisphere that have showy clusters of flowers.

## Etymology
Borrowed from Latin vīburnum.
